Tennessee Titans vs. Indianapolis Colts

Anyone recall the last time the Tennessee Titans swept the Indianapolis Colts? Back in Week 6 on a Monday night at Nashville, Mike Mularkey’s club finally put away their stubborn AFC South rivals and snapped an 11-game losing streak in the series courtesy of a 36-22 win.

Now the Titans look to make it two in one season for the first time since 2002. Will they be able to make it happen in this NFL Week 12 clash with potential playoff implications for this visiting Tennessee squad?

Keys to Victory

When last we saw the Titans, quarterback Marcus Mariota was having his ups and downs at Pittsburgh. He beat the Steelers’ defense for some big plays but also made his share of mistakes. The third-year signal-caller needs to take better care of the football against an Indianapolis pass rush that has produced only 19 sacks this season.

That means plenty of work for the Tennessee running game, one that rolled up 168 yards (131 yards, one touchdown by Derrick Henry) when these clubs met seven weeks ago at Nashville.

Prediction

Both the Tennessee Titans and Indianapolis Colts have had extended time to get ready for this game. And ironically enough, both come off losses to the Pittsburgh Steelers. The main concern for Pagano’s team is slowing down the Titans’ potentially-explosive offense. F

or the Titans, their defensive unit has been spotty at best this year and must perform on a more consistent basis. Tennessee’s pass rush figures to be the difference here but look for a very game effort from the home-standing Colts.

Final Score: Tennessee Titans: 23, Indianapolis Colts: 21
